LOVE AND TOLERANCE:

Dynamics for Personal and Social Reform

 

Concept Paper

INTRODUCTION

Rainbow Intercultural Dialogue Center (RIDC) aspires to facilitate a forum of mutual respect and collaboration, both welcoming and accepting varied viewpoints and voices with the intent to develop alternative perspectives on vital issues that our society is facing. It hopes to generate solutions to these issues, support successful practices, promote education, friendship and harmony and act as a peace island for all people irrespective of their ethnic, cultural and religious backgrounds. 

 

We align with the ideas of the transnational social movement called Hizmet, which means “service” in Turkish. The movement finds its meaning in the principle that service to humanity regardless of one’s faith, tradition, gender, or ethnicity. The Hizmet Movement is active in most countries in the world and works diligently in the areas of education, interfaith dialogue and aid organization. 

 

The book by M. Fethullah Gülen, Love and Tolerance, is an outstanding and moving forward of wisdom. It presents one of the most influential scholars and spiritual leaders in the world today. Hizmet is spearheaded by M. Fethullah Gülen who is offering people values for harmonious co-existence that helps them respond to the demands of post-modernism.

 

He mentions general requirements people need to live a life of care, love and understanding of tolerance. “We will not be reformed at the individual level until we are covered by these values: love and tolerance” *. “Freedom of faith, love and tolerance,” says Gülen, “is a fundamental human right” that reforms a person who that they in turn can reform society. He also added that, “A person is changed by education and society is changed through education. We are the products of our surroundings”**.

DESCRIPTION:

 

Love and tolerance defined

In our popular culture, the concept "love" is perhaps overused and often misunderstood. Framed often exclusively in terms romantic relationships or used flippantly to refer to something you’re eating, love can get confused with an infatuation, or a sense of "liking" someone or something because it gives you good feelings.

 

Yet, true love goes much deeper than a fleeting emotion, and is rooted in a deep commitment to value, appreciate, and seek the good of what you love. This means really taking your relationships (with others and with yourself) seriously, and doing the hard work to move beyond selfish impulse, and truly empathize, support, and respond to needs. Also love is the most essential element of every being, the most radiant light and the greatest power capable to resist and overcome all evil. It elevates every soul that absorbs it and prepares it for the journey to eternity.

 

Tolerance means an appreciation for, and openness to others. It is rooted in humility and wisdom, a self-awareness that you don't have all the answers yourself and need input from others.

It teaches us to value the perspectives of others, and to receive what they have to offer as a gift that can help us in our own journey. Fortunately, we have the support and borrowed wisdom of many people who have made and are making that same journey along with us.

Tolerance or the willingness to listen to others is the virtue that will allow us to receive that priceless gift.

 

How to gain love and tolerance

The best way to build up your love and tolerance is through careful and honest inventory of what is really inside you. You must be working to grow in self-understanding, learning how to be unafraid of your darkest thoughts and fears and looking to directly face things that keep you from loving yourself and others, including selfishness, dishonesty, resentment, and fear. This transformation is not going to happen overnight, but requires a lifetime of removing the harmful parts of our hearts and replacing them with nurture and empathy.
